About The Dominion

San Antonio's premier
private residential community.

The Dominion is San Antonio's most recognized private residential community — a name that carries weight in the local market and commands attention among luxury buyers relocating to the city from other major metropolitan areas. The community features 24-hour guard-gated access, a private country club with a Jack Nicklaus Signature golf course, tennis facilities, and a social environment built around a membership model that creates community among residents at a similar life and financial stage. Within The Dominion's gates, the scale, architecture, and landscaping standards reflect the HOA's active governance and the community's sustained premium position in the San Antonio market.

Northside ISD serves The Dominion. Northside ISD is San Antonio's largest school district — a large district with variable campus performance across its many campuses. Research the specific campus assignment for any Dominion property at tea.texas.gov. Campus-level performance is the relevant measure; district size and reputation are not a substitute for campus-specific data at this price tier.

The military application for The Dominion is specific and honest: this is not a BAH-supported community. It is a market for flag officers and general officers at or near retirement, senior civilian executives with combined household incomes well above the norm, or buyers whose personal wealth is independent of their military compensation. The northwest position does provide practical Camp Bullis proximity — 15 to 20 miles via Loop 1604 — which is the most relevant JBSA installation for buyers at this address. Lackland is 20 to 28 miles southwest. Fort Sam Houston and Randolph require cross-city travel that adds meaningful daily distance.

Inside The Dominion

Community structure and
what buyers need to know.

The Dominion encompasses multiple sections with different character and price tiers. Some sections are fully custom with large estate lots; others have newer production-built luxury homes on smaller parcels within the gates. The price range within The Dominion is wide — from the high-$700s at the lower sections to multi-million-dollar estates in the most established areas — and which section a property is in drives character and value as much as the address itself.

Membership at The Dominion Country Club is separate from home ownership and is not automatic. Understand the club membership structure — categories, waitlists, initiation fees, and monthly dues — before assuming club access is included in a property purchase. The HOA governs architectural standards, landscaping requirements, and common area maintenance; review HOA documents, dues schedule, and reserve fund status as part of your due diligence on any specific property.

Military Proximity

Distance to JBSA
from The Dominion.

The Dominion sits in northwest Bexar County at Loop 1604 and Babcock Road, positioning it most practically for Camp Bullis to the north and Lackland to the south and southwest. Fort Sam Houston and Randolph both require more significant commute distance to the east.

JBSA-Camp Bullis Approximately 15–20 miles north via Loop 1604
JBSA-Lackland Approximately 20–28 miles south and southwest via Loop 1604 and US-90
JBSA-Fort Sam Houston Approximately 25–32 miles east via Loop 1604 and IH-35
JBSA-Randolph Approximately 35–42 miles east and northeast via Loop 1604
Distances are approximate driving miles. Verify with Google Maps using the specific property address, your gate, and a weekday departure time matching your report time.
Community Life

What daily life looks like
in The Dominion.

Life inside The Dominion gates revolves substantially around the country club and the community's own social infrastructure. The Dominion Country Club features a Jack Nicklaus Signature golf course, tennis courts, a fitness facility, a pool, and social dining and event programming — a private social environment that many residents describe as one of the community's defining features rather than an amenity alongside it. Outside the gates, the northwest SA corridor offers La Cantera, The Rim, and UTSA-area retail and dining — among the most complete retail infrastructure in the San Antonio metro.

Common Questions

What buyers ask about
The Dominion.

Is The Dominion truly private and gated?

Yes. The Dominion has 24-hour manned guard entry. Access is restricted to residents, guests, and authorized service providers. This is a defining characteristic of the community that affects daily life in practical ways -- deliveries, guests, and service providers all work through a gated process. Buyers who want that level of privacy and security value it significantly; buyers who find it inconvenient should evaluate other communities.

Is country club membership included with a home purchase in The Dominion?

No. The Dominion Country Club membership is separate from home ownership and involves its own application, initiation fees, monthly dues, and category structure. Verify current membership availability, fees, and any waitlist situation directly with The Dominion Country Club before purchasing with club access as a priority.

What school district serves The Dominion?

Northside Independent School District. NISD is a large district with variable campus performance across its campuses. Research the specific campus assignment at tea.texas.gov. Private school enrollment is common among Dominion residents regardless of assigned campus; that is a personal decision and should not be assumed. Source: Northside ISD (nisd.net).

What are home prices in The Dominion?

According to SABOR, prices range from the upper-$700s in the community's more accessible sections to multi-millions for estate properties in the most established areas. The internal range within The Dominion is wide -- which section a home is in, lot size, and condition all drive price significantly. See live market data on this page for current figures.

How strong is The Dominion as a long-term real estate investment?

The Dominion has historically maintained its position as San Antonio's most recognized luxury community through market cycles that have been more disruptive to newer master-planned developments. The combination of guard-gated security, active HOA standards, country club infrastructure, and name recognition has supported value retention over time. That said, individual property condition, section, and lot position within the community drive value variation that the address alone doesn't capture. As with any luxury purchase, specific due diligence on the individual property is essential.

What are the HOA fees in The Dominion?

HOA fees vary by section and property type within The Dominion. Verify current dues, special assessments, and reserve fund health for any specific property directly from the HOA before making an offer. HOA documents, including the CCRs, should be reviewed by your attorney as part of standard due diligence at this price tier.
